怎样提升云服务器运行速度

2025-08-31 01:47:57 来源:群英云

要提升云服务器的运行速度,可以从以下几个方面进行优化:
### 硬件层面
1. 升级CPU和内存
- 增加CPU核心数和频率。
- 提升内存容量,确保足够的内存以支持应用程序。
2. 使用SSD硬盘
- 相比HDD,SSD具有更快的读写速度,能显著提升系统响应时间。
3. 优化网络带宽
- 根据实际需求升级网络接口卡(NIC)和带宽。
4. 选择合适的云服务提供商
- 不同的云服务商在硬件配置和服务质量上有所差异,选择性能较好的服务商。
### 软件层面
1. 操作系统优化
- 定期更新操作系统补丁。
- 删除不必要的服务和进程,减少资源占用。
- 调整文件系统参数,如挂载选项和缓存大小。
2. 应用程序优化
- 对应用程序进行性能分析和调优。
- 使用高效的算法和数据结构。
- 合理配置数据库连接池和缓存机制。
3. 负载均衡
- 如果有多个实例,使用负载均衡器分散请求压力。
4. 容器化和虚拟化技术
- 利用Docker等容器技术提高资源利用率和应用部署效率。
- 使用Kubernetes等编排工具管理容器集群。
5. 监控和日志分析
- 实施实时监控,及时发现并解决性能瓶颈。
- 分析日志文件,了解系统运行状况和潜在问题。
6. 定期备份和维护
- 定期备份重要数据以防数据丢失。
- 进行磁盘碎片整理和清理无用文件。
### 网络层面
1. 使用CDN加速静态资源
- 将图片、CSS、JavaScript等静态文件托管到CDN上,减少服务器负载。
2. 优化DNS解析
- 选择响应速度快的DNS服务商。
- 减少DNS查询次数,可以考虑使用本地DNS缓存。
3. 启用TCP优化
- 调整TCP参数,如窗口大小和拥塞控制算法。
### 安全层面
1. 防火墙和安全组设置
- 合理配置防火墙规则,只允许必要的端口和服务对外开放。
- 使用安全组限制实例间的访问权限。
2. 定期安全扫描和漏洞修复
- 使用专业工具进行安全扫描,及时修补已知漏洞。
### 其他建议
- 使用缓存技术:如Redis或Memcached,减少对数据库的直接访问。
- 异步处理:对于耗时操作,采用异步任务队列来提高响应速度。
- 水平扩展:当单个实例无法满足需求时,增加更多实例来分担负载。
### 注意事项
- 在进行任何重大更改之前,务必备份重要数据。
- 逐步实施优化措施,并观察其对系统性能的影响。
- 根据业务需求和预算制定合理的优化计划。
通过综合运用上述方法,可以有效提升云服务器的运行速度和整体性能。

关于我们
企业简介
最新动态
广州紫云云计算有限公司

7*24小时在线电话:400-100-3886

Copyright © Ziyun Cloud Ltd. All Rights Reserved. 2023 版权所有

广州紫云云计算有限公司 粤ICP备17118469号-1 粤公网安备 44010602006805号 增值电信业务经营许可证编号:B1-20180457